Garin, Sandra Kay "All that you can take with you is that which you've given away." -It's a Wonderful Life Sandy, age 73, passed away on Tuesday, April 21st, 2015, in the loving presence of her family. Sandy left an unforgettable impression of her creative Spirit through the extraordinary artistic gifts she created for those close to her. More importantly, she left a profound imprint of love in the hearts and souls of those who knew her and the humanitarian causes that inspired her. Sandy's Spirit will continue to live through all who loved her, especially her children: Kelly Vigil, Chris Garin, and Andy Garin, and her grandchildren; Taylor Garin and Sean and Bren Vigil, and her sister, Marsha Pluemer, and her family. Sandy's memorial celebration will be held on Sunday, May 3rd at 2:00 p.m. at Plymouth Creek Community Center 14800 34th Ave N, Plymouth, MN 55447. In lieu of flowers, please make memorial donations, in Sandy's honor, to her favorite charities benefiting lost, injured and abandoned animals; Heart of Minnesota Animal Shelter (heartofminnesota.org) and the Animal Human Society (animalhumanesociety.org) Guestbook: boldtfuneralhome.com
